Sending e-mails

In the previous section, we learned to handle inbound e-mails. Now, it's time to learn about outbound e-mails, which can either be basic text based messages or rich HTML based messages (with or without attachments), and sending them through Apex. The Force.com platform allows us to send e-mails by using a broad set of built-in classes and methods. The outbound e-mails can be sent by a trigger, Visualforce controller, e-mail services or by any other platform.

There are two types of e-mails that can be sent by the Force.com platform.

  • Single e-mails: These are e-mails with the same e-mail body and they are sent to one or more e-mail addresses.
